In recent years, the state has vigorously supported the development of hydrogen fuel cell vehicles, and many companies have continued to increase their layout in the hydrogen energy industry, among which the hydrogen storage link is the key to the efficient use of hydrogen energy. Hydrogen storage in China uses hydrogen storage bottles as a carrier. The market size of China"s hydrogen storage bottles will reach 1.61 billion yuan in 2021, and it is expected to reach 13.39 billion yuan by 2026. Hydrogen energy storage scenarios are mainly hydrogen fuel cell vehicle storage, hydrogen refueling station storage, and storage in transport vehicles. At present, it is mainly the application of on-board hydrogen systems and hydrogen storage bottles in hydrogen refueling stations. Driven by the demand in fields such as hydrogen energy heavy trucks, the market size of China"s vehicle-mounted hydrogen storage bottles will reach 1.06 billion yuan in 2021. The number of hydrogen refueling stations has maintained rapid growth since 2017. In 2021, the market size of hydrogen storage bottles for hydrogen refueling stations in China will be 550 million yuan.
